## Onboarding: Pointsmith ledger basics

Welcome to on-call for Pointsmith, our loyalty-points ledger. Points are append-only; corrections are compensating entries, never edits. If the ledger stalls, check the accrual queue first — it's the usual suspect. Balance drift alerts mean you reconcile against the shadow ledger, not prod. Emergency access to the reconciliation console is sealed behind a recovery passphrase, which you should memorize on day one. It is:

recovery phrase for yajof-bagap: oliwyn-ulaael

Runbook: account recovery — read-replica lag alarm. When the Quillbrook lag alarm fires above 90 seconds, recovery lookups on the Tindervale replica may return stale account states. Pause the recovery queue, fail reads over to the primary, and note the switch in the sync log for Friday's review. Lag usually clears within ten minutes; if not, page the data-tier rotation. To authorize the failover in the Marrowgate console, an operator must enter the standing recovery passphrase, which is:

vault phrase of fahif-kafog = istdor-caseth-holox-holir-fraox-noviel

Welcome to the Pixelbarn team. Quick context for this week's sync: the thumbnail image cache in Snapgrove has a known memory leak — evicted entries keep a reference to their decode buffers, so heap usage climbs steadily under load. Marit's fix lands in the 4.2 branch; until then we restart the render pods nightly. If you're validating the patched build, you'll need to sign the release artifact before pushing to staging. Use the key below.

deploy key for kagup-bawig: bky9_ZMq28eTw9

## Approvals: Address Autocomplete Widget

All changes to the Lanefinder autocomplete widget require sign-off before merging to the Quillbrook release branch. This includes updates to the suggestion ranking model, locale fallback logic, and the debounce configuration, since regressions here directly affect checkout conversion on Portavia storefronts. Please attach benchmark results from the Marrowgate test suite to every approval request. Final approval authority for this component rests with the following person.

approver of hahog-hahap = Ulaath Praael